If the TurnGate counter job fails on the Coppervale stadium pipeline, it's usually the fixture seeder timing out before the tally service warms up. Re-run the stage once before digging deeper; flaky runs clear about half the time. If it fails twice, grab the failing run's identifier, which appears directly below.

trace token, yahof-yadup: htk21_3e52fc440779ed8614351

**Handover Note — Marketing Budget Reduction**

For the sales leads, via the incoming director: the Quarrow Group marketing budget has been cut by 22% for the coming year, mainly trimming trade-show spend and the Larkfield sponsorship. Digital campaigns for the Emberlin range are protected. Expect leaner lead flow in months two and three; pipeline targets remain unchanged, so prioritise renewals and referrals. Agency contracts are mid-renegotiation — avoid commitments until those close. The confidential note on forward plans is appended below.

management briefing: Headcount on the Belix team goes from 60 to 93 by the end of November. Gross margin on Belix came in at 23 percent against a plan of 47 percent.

Deploy step 4 — Grangely Admin Console. Before enabling bulk edits in the accounts table, confirm the audit log writer is running; bulk operations without audit coverage will be rejected. Then open the console's env file on the target host, since the bulk-edit service requires its signing credential on the very next line.

env line for kafof-fadug: COURIER_KEY20=61b42230c08bfe06d7a4

Quick heads-up on Pinwheel UI versioning: we cut a minor release every sprint, and anything touching component props needs a changeset file in the PR. No changeset, no merge — the bot will nag you. Majors are rare and go through the design council first. The full policy, with examples of what counts as breaking, lives on the internal page below.

wiki page, bahip-yahip: https://grafana.qirvanlabs.corp/browse/display/projects/cc3a1b9dbfc9